Output 30b66faf6326c9806635d4abcc4ec04949ae56cd896d6abc55b6172e7cd5a1ea:1

value
192316
script pubkey
OP_0 OP_PUSHBYTES_20 c365bb38d21f399513925b97394d52ca17540944
address
ltc1qcdjmkwxjruue2yujtwtnjn2jegt4gz2ylw86as
transaction
30b66faf6326c9806635d4abcc4ec04949ae56cd896d6abc55b6172e7cd5a1ea
spent
true